
South Korea's vehicle OEM Hyundai Motor Group has signed a memorandum of understanding (MoU) with PV manufacturer Hanwha Q Cells to recycle old EV batteries into second-life energy storage applications.
The partnership will develop energy storage systems (ESS) using old EV batteries for the European and North American markets.
